【css3实现背景图片颜色修改的多种方式】教程文章相关的互联网学习教程文章

css3设置背景图片的大小【代码】

设置背景图片的大小,以长度值或百分比显示,还可以通过cover和contain来对图片进行伸缩。语法:1 background-size:auto;/* 默认值,不改变背景图片的高度和宽度 */ 2 background-size:100px 50px;/* 第一个值为宽,第二个值为高,当设置一个值时,将其作为图片宽度来等比缩放 */ 3 background-size:10%;/* 0%~100%之间的任何值,将背景图片宽高按百分比显示,当设置一个值的时候同也将其作为图片宽度来等比缩放 */ 4 background...

纯CSS3实现给头像加个光芒四射且旋转的背景动画效果

HTML代码HTML代码结构很简单,跟之前那篇文章使用的相同:复制代码代码如下:<div id="raysDemoHolder"> <a href="/" id="raysLogo">WebHek</a> <div id="rays"></div></div>最外面的div作为父元素,它的position是relative,有固定的高和宽度,有两个子元素:一个用来放logo,一个用来做光芒效果的容器。 CSS代码我们这里要用纯CSS来实现,需要使用CSS3的动画技术,这里用到的CSS语法是@keyframes。我们的基本实现原理是用keyframe...

CSS3——边框 圆角 背景 渐变 文本效果【图】

边框圆角边框盒阴影边界图片 圆角CSS3 圆角制作器 指定每个角 背景 多重背景图像大小图像的定位背景剪裁 渐变线性渐变(Linear Gradients)- 向下/向上/向左/向右/对角方向径向渐变(Radial Gradients)- 由它们的中心定义指定角度的线性渐变多个颜色节点的线性渐变线性渐变------透明度重复的线性渐变重复渐变渐变的大小closest-sidefarthest-sideclosest-cornerfarthest-corner 文本效果文本阴影 盒子阴影 阴影颜色...

CSS3感应鼠标背景闪烁和图片缩放效果

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title>CSS3感应鼠标的背景闪烁和图片缩放动态效果</title> <meta http-equiv="content-type" content="text/html;charset=gb2312"> <style type="text/css"> /*标题背景*/ h2{background:rgba(0,0,0,0.5);color:#FFF;padding:10px 0;width:300p...

jquery和css3打造超梦幻的三维动画背景【代码】【图】

今天为大家带来的是一款由jquery和css3实现的超级梦幻的背景效果。绿色的小原点由远到近,由近到远一种飞跃效果。效果非常好看,我们一起看下效果图: 在线预览 源码下载 我们一起看下实现的代码。这是一款由jquey和css3实现的效果。这里引用的是jquery 11.0版本。注意需在ie9以上浏览器、google、或火狐等支持css3的浏览器中运行。html代码:<div class="container" style="opacity: 0.55; -webkit-perspective: 50px;"><div st...

CSS3入门之边框与背景【代码】【图】

CSS3入门之边框与背景*:first-child {margin-top: 0 !important; }body>*:last-child {margin-bottom: 0 !important; }/* BLOCKS =============================================================================*/p, blockquote, ul, ol, dl, table, pre {margin: 15px 0; }/* HEADERS =============================================================================*/h1, h2, h3, h4, h5, h6 {margin: 20px 0 10px;padding: 0...

web前端小案例-css3制作浏览器背景渐变背【代码】【图】

知识点:rgb全色循环算法,HEX与RGB颜色转换算法、CSS3颜色渐变,CSS3渐变色兼容ie方法,定时器与循环,函数封装,数组应用等。css代码: <style>*{margin:0;padding:0;}body#wrap{width:100%;height:500px; }</style>JavaScript代码: <script>function convert(sRgb){ /*rgb转换成HEX*/var sRgb=sRgb;var sHex=sRgb.toString(16);sHex=sHex.length<2?‘0‘+sHex:sHex /* 三目判断 判断条件 ? 符合条件 :不符合条件*/return...

css3 背景background

Css3背景<background>Css3包含多个新的背景属性,它们提供了对背景更强大的控制。可以自定义背景图的大小,可以规定背景图片的定位区域,css3还允许我们为元素使用多个背景图像属性描述CssBackground-image规定背景的背景图2Background-position规定背景的定位2Background-repeat规定背景的重复方式2Background-color规定背景的颜色2Background-clip规定背景的绘制区域3Background-origin规定背景图片的定位区域3Background-size规...

HTML5 CSS3银河系星空闪耀网页背景动画特效【代码】【图】

HTML5 CSS3银河系星空闪耀网页背景动画特效,运行本效果后,一幅像银河系的星空图展现眼前,远处星空闪耀,星空整体上同样也具有动画效果,可很好的应用于网页背景中,本背景动画的生成依赖Canvas技术,运行时请选择支持Canvas技术的浏览器,IE就免谈了,推荐Chrome。提示:若不能运行,请将代码保存到本地HTML文件中,然后使用Chrome打开。 【源代码展示】<!doctype html><html><head><meta charset="utf-8"><title>HTML5 Canvas全...

CSS3之firefox&safari背景渐变之争 - [前端技术][转]

Firefox浏览器下的渐变背景 Firefox3.6background:-moz-linear-gradient(top, red, rgba(0, 0, 255, 0.5));chrome/Safari浏览器下的渐变背景实现 Safari4background:-webkit-gradient(linear, 0 0, 0 bottom, from(#ff0000), to(rgba(0, 0, 255, 0.5)));综合 – 兼容性的渐变背景效果filter:alpha(opacity=100 finishopacity=50 style=1 startx=0,starty=0,finishx=0,finishy=150) progid:DXImageTransform.Microsoft.gradient(...

CSS3实现兼容性的渐变背景效果【代码】

一、CSS3实现兼容性渐变背景效果,兼容FF、chrome、IE渐变效果,现在主流的浏览器FF、Chrome、Opera、IE8+都可以通过带有私有前缀的CSS3属性来轻松滴实现渐变效果,IE7及以下也可以通过滤镜来实现渐变效果(滤镜来实现会消耗大量资源)?为什么滤镜实现渐变效果会消耗大量资源 呵呵,菜鸟,什么都不懂,就只会百度了。见笑了。原因是:由于IE内部在解析滤镜,也是通过大量的CPU计算,从而达到滤镜效果,最后再渲染。二、各浏览...

css3背景【代码】

css3背景1、background-image属性不同的背景图像和图像用逗号隔开,所有的图片中显示在最顶端的为第一张。#example1{background-image:url(img_flwr.gif),url(paper.gif);background-position:rightbottom,lefttop;background-repeat:no-repeat,repeat; } 2、background-size属性background-size指定背景图像的大小。指定的大小是相对于父元素的宽度和高度的百分比的大小。div{background:url(img_flwr.gif);background-size:100%1...

css3实现背景图片颜色修改的多种方式【代码】

css3可以改变图片的颜色了。从此再也不用设计出多张图,而且随时可以修改。下面就简单介绍下css3中是如何做到改变背景图片的颜色效果的。 方式一:利用css3滤镜filter中的 drop-shadow代码如下:<style> .icon{display: inline-block;width: 180px;height: 180px;background: url(‘img/XXX.png‘) no-repeat center cover;overflow: hidden; } .icon:after{content: ‘‘;display: block;height: 100%;transform: translateX(-10...

jquery css3动态背景用户登录界面特效【代码】

@import url(http://fonts.useso.com/css?family=Source+Sans+Pro:200,300); * {box-sizing: border-box;margin: 0;padding: 0;font-weight: 300; } body {font-family: ‘Source Sans Pro‘, sans-serif;color: white;font-weight: 300; } body ::-webkit-input-placeholder {/* WebKit browsers */font-family: ‘Source Sans Pro‘, sans-serif;color: white;font-weight: 300; } body :-moz-placeholder {/* Mozilla Firefox 4...

css3中背景尺寸background-size详解

定义:规定背景图像的尺寸background-size的类型background-size需要两个值,它的类型可以是像素(px)、百分比(%)或是auto,还可以是cover和contain。第一个值为背景图的width,另外一个值用于指定背景图上的height,如果只设定1个值,则第2个默认为auto,但当值为cover和contain时除外。浏览器支持:IE9+、Firefox 4+、Opera、Chrome 以及 Safari 5+JavaScript语法:object.style.backgroundSize="60px 80px"语法:background-...